25 Oct 1851. Colonel Grey to Henry Cole

25 Oct 1851

Loose manuscript paper; mounted | 1 document (2 pages) (whole object) | RC/H/1/9/6

Letter stating the opinion of Prince Albert that the Society of Arts had no claim to any of the profits of the Exhibition.
